ParticipantYou might try to suck some of the oil out with a hand pump through the dipstick hole. Also, make a non-tippy plate to clamp to your floor jack and raise it up to support the pan as you loosen the last screws. Lower it down and again pump out as much as you can to lighten the pan. Of course, the xmission will drip ‘forever’ once the pan is off. OEM part is my vote here.

ParticipantI, too, live on an ant hill. After your Raid the inside of the house, try this:
Boric Acid (teaspoon)(Rite Aid) and Karo Syrup (pint). Warm it up to aid in going into solution.
Put in multiple small trays ( cut out bottom of red cup 😉 and place around the yard next to house.
Be patient, it works and you don’t have to worry about your pets.
